Select all that apply. Where did the North Vietnamese get their weapons? India Philippines Soviet Union China

History
1 answer:
Andru [333]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

The right answer is the Soviet Union and China.

Explanation:

The USSR was the main provider of weapons and ammunition for the North Vietnamese army and the Viet Cong guerrillas in the South. The Vietnamese also got aid and assistance from the People´s Republic of China. This was an expression of Communist solidarity with comrades fighting a war of national liberation (from the Communist perspective) against American imperialism and its allies in South Vietnam.

Which Native American cultures developed teepees made out of animal skins?
nika2105 [10]
Plains Indians, including Sioux, Cheyenne, Crow, Black feet, Comanche, Pawnee, and many more, developed teepees made of buffalo hides and held up by wooden poles.
